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
26 changes: 14 additions & 12 deletions requirements/base.txt
Original file line number Diff line number Diff line change
Expand Up @@ -17,24 +17,22 @@ click==8.1.7
# via dask
cloudpickle==3.0.0
# via dask
comm==0.2.0
comm==0.2.1
# via ipywidgets
contourpy==1.2.0
# via matplotlib
cycler==0.12.1
# via matplotlib
dask==2023.12.0
dask==2023.12.1
# via -r base.in
decorator==5.1.1
# via ipython
executing==2.0.1
# via stack-data
fonttools==4.46.0
fonttools==4.47.0
# via matplotlib
fsspec==2023.12.1
fsspec==2023.12.2
# via dask
graphlib-backport==1.0.3
# via sciline
graphviz==0.20.1
# via -r base.in
h5py==3.10.0
Expand All @@ -43,8 +41,10 @@ h5py==3.10.0
# scippnexus
idna==3.6
# via requests
importlib-metadata==7.0.0
importlib-metadata==7.0.1
# via dask
importlib-resources==6.1.1
# via matplotlib
ipydatawidgets==4.3.5
# via pythreejs
ipython==8.9.0
Expand All @@ -67,7 +67,7 @@ matplotlib==3.8.2
# via plopp
matplotlib-inline==0.1.6
# via ipython
numpy==1.26.2
numpy==1.26.3
# via
# contourpy
# h5py
Expand All @@ -90,7 +90,7 @@ pexpect==4.9.0
# via ipython
pickleshare==0.7.5
# via ipython
pillow==10.1.0
pillow==10.2.0
# via matplotlib
platformdirs==4.1.0
# via pooch
Expand Down Expand Up @@ -120,7 +120,7 @@ pyyaml==6.0.1
# via dask
requests==2.31.0
# via pooch
sciline==23.9.1
sciline==24.1.0
# via -r base.in
scipp==23.12.0
# via
Expand All @@ -147,7 +147,7 @@ toolz==0.12.0
# via
# dask
# partd
traitlets==5.14.0
traitlets==5.14.1
# via
# comm
# ipython
Expand All @@ -164,4 +164,6 @@ wcwidth==0.2.12
widgetsnbextension==4.0.9
# via ipywidgets
zipp==3.17.0
# via importlib-metadata
# via
# importlib-metadata
# importlib-resources
1 change: 1 addition & 0 deletions requirements/basetest.in
Original file line number Diff line number Diff line change
@@ -1,4 +1,5 @@
# Dependencies that are only used by tests.
# Do not make an environment from this file, use test.txt instead!

pandas
pytest
16 changes: 14 additions & 2 deletions requirements/basetest.txt
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
# SHA1:0eaa389e1fdb3a1917c0f987514bd561be5718ee
# SHA1:2da4cc17c82e9ac0b3764abd55420a1e9d217c9d
#
# This file is autogenerated by pip-compile-multi
# To update, run:
Expand All @@ -9,11 +9,23 @@ exceptiongroup==1.2.0
# via pytest
iniconfig==2.0.0
# via pytest
numpy==1.26.3
# via pandas
packaging==23.2
# via pytest
pandas==2.1.4
# via -r basetest.in
pluggy==1.3.0
# via pytest
pytest==7.4.3
pytest==7.4.4
# via -r basetest.in
python-dateutil==2.8.2
# via pandas
pytz==2023.3.post1
# via pandas
six==1.16.0
# via python-dateutil
tomli==2.0.1
# via pytest
tzdata==2023.4
# via pandas
2 changes: 1 addition & 1 deletion requirements/ci.txt
Original file line number Diff line number Diff line change
Expand Up @@ -15,7 +15,7 @@ charset-normalizer==3.3.2
# via requests
colorama==0.4.6
# via tox
distlib==0.3.7
distlib==0.3.8
# via virtualenv
filelock==3.13.1
# via
Expand Down
14 changes: 7 additions & 7 deletions requirements/dev.txt
Original file line number Diff line number Diff line change
Expand Up @@ -14,7 +14,7 @@
-r wheels.txt
annotated-types==0.6.0
# via pydantic
anyio==4.1.0
anyio==4.2.0
# via jupyter-server
argon2-cffi==23.1.0
# via jupyter-server
Expand Down Expand Up @@ -57,17 +57,17 @@ jupyter-server==2.12.1
# jupyterlab
# jupyterlab-server
# notebook-shim
jupyter-server-terminals==0.4.4
jupyter-server-terminals==0.5.1
# via jupyter-server
jupyterlab==4.0.9
jupyterlab==4.0.10
# via -r dev.in
jupyterlab-server==2.25.2
# via jupyterlab
notebook-shim==0.2.3
# via jupyterlab
overrides==7.4.0
# via jupyter-server
pathspec==0.11.2
pathspec==0.12.1
# via copier
pip-compile-multi==2.6.3
# via -r dev.in
Expand All @@ -79,13 +79,13 @@ prometheus-client==0.19.0
# via jupyter-server
pycparser==2.21
# via cffi
pydantic==2.5.2
pydantic==2.5.3
# via copier
pydantic-core==2.14.5
pydantic-core==2.14.6
# via pydantic
python-json-logger==2.0.7
# via jupyter-events
pyyaml-include==1.3.1
pyyaml-include==1.3.2
# via copier
questionary==2.0.1
# via copier
Expand Down
22 changes: 11 additions & 11 deletions requirements/docs.txt
Original file line number Diff line number Diff line change
Expand Up @@ -10,11 +10,11 @@ accessible-pygments==0.0.4
# via pydata-sphinx-theme
alabaster==0.7.13
# via sphinx
attrs==23.1.0
attrs==23.2.0
# via
# jsonschema
# referencing
babel==2.13.1
babel==2.14.0
# via
# pydata-sphinx-theme
# sphinx
Expand All @@ -34,11 +34,11 @@ docutils==0.20.1
# nbsphinx
# pydata-sphinx-theme
# sphinx
fastjsonschema==2.19.0
fastjsonschema==2.19.1
# via nbformat
imagesize==1.4.1
# via sphinx
ipykernel==6.27.1
ipykernel==6.28.0
# via -r docs.in
ipympl==0.9.3
# via -r docs.in
Expand All @@ -52,13 +52,13 @@ jinja2==3.1.2
# sphinx
jsonschema==4.20.0
# via nbformat
jsonschema-specifications==2023.11.2
jsonschema-specifications==2023.12.1
# via jsonschema
jupyter-client==8.6.0
# via
# ipykernel
# nbclient
jupyter-core==5.5.0
jupyter-core==5.6.1
# via
# ipykernel
# jupyter-client
Expand All @@ -85,7 +85,7 @@ myst-parser==2.0.0
# via -r docs.in
nbclient==0.9.0
# via nbconvert
nbconvert==7.12.0
nbconvert==7.14.0
# via nbsphinx
nbformat==5.9.2
# via
Expand All @@ -98,19 +98,19 @@ nest-asyncio==1.5.8
# via ipykernel
pandocfilters==1.5.0
# via nbconvert
psutil==5.9.6
psutil==5.9.7
# via ipykernel
pydata-sphinx-theme==0.14.4
# via -r docs.in
pyzmq==25.1.2
# via
# ipykernel
# jupyter-client
referencing==0.31.1
referencing==0.32.0
# via
# jsonschema
# jsonschema-specifications
rpds-py==0.13.2
rpds-py==0.16.2
# via
# jsonschema
# referencing
Expand Down Expand Up @@ -156,7 +156,7 @@ tornado==6.4
# via
# ipykernel
# jupyter-client
typing-extensions==4.8.0
typing-extensions==4.9.0
# via pydata-sphinx-theme
webencodings==0.5.1
# via
Expand Down
4 changes: 2 additions & 2 deletions requirements/mypy.txt
Original file line number Diff line number Diff line change
Expand Up @@ -6,9 +6,9 @@
# pip-compile-multi
#
-r test.txt
mypy==1.7.1
mypy==1.8.0
# via -r mypy.in
mypy-extensions==1.0.0
# via mypy
typing-extensions==4.8.0
typing-extensions==4.9.0
# via mypy
40 changes: 9 additions & 31 deletions requirements/nightly.txt
Original file line number Diff line number Diff line change
Expand Up @@ -16,26 +16,22 @@ click==8.1.7
# via dask
cloudpickle==3.0.0
# via dask
comm==0.2.0
comm==0.2.1
# via ipywidgets
contourpy==1.2.0
# via matplotlib
cycler==0.12.1
# via matplotlib
dask==2023.12.0
dask==2023.12.1
# via -r nightly.in
decorator==5.1.1
# via ipython
executing==2.0.1
# via stack-data
fonttools==4.46.0
fonttools==4.47.0
# via matplotlib
fsspec==2023.12.1
fsspec==2023.12.2
# via dask
graphlib-backport==1.0.3
# via
# sciline
# scipp
graphviz==0.20.1
# via -r nightly.in
h5py==3.10.0
Expand All @@ -44,7 +40,7 @@ h5py==3.10.0
# scippnexus
idna==3.6
# via requests
importlib-metadata==7.0.0
importlib-metadata==7.0.1
# via dask
importlib-resources==6.1.1
# via matplotlib
Expand All @@ -68,31 +64,21 @@ matplotlib==3.8.2
# via plopp
matplotlib-inline==0.1.6
# via ipython
numpy==1.26.2
# via
# contourpy
# h5py
# ipydatawidgets
# matplotlib
# pythreejs
# scipp
# scippneutron
# scipy
parso==0.8.3
# via jedi
partd==1.4.1
# via dask
pexpect==4.9.0
# via ipython
pillow==10.1.0
pillow==10.2.0
# via matplotlib
platformdirs==4.1.0
# via pooch
plopp @ git+https://github.com/scipp/plopp@main
# via -r nightly.in
pooch==1.8.0
# via scippneutron
prompt-toolkit==3.0.41
prompt-toolkit==3.0.43
# via ipython
ptyprocess==0.7.0
# via pexpect
Expand All @@ -102,10 +88,6 @@ pygments==2.17.2
# via ipython
pyparsing==3.1.1
# via matplotlib
python-dateutil==2.8.2
# via
# matplotlib
# scippnexus
pythreejs==2.4.2
# via -r nightly.in
pyyaml==6.0.1
Expand All @@ -129,17 +111,13 @@ scipy==1.11.4
# via
# scippneutron
# scippnexus
six==1.16.0
# via
# asttokens
# python-dateutil
stack-data==0.6.3
# via ipython
toolz==0.12.0
# via
# dask
# partd
traitlets==5.14.0
traitlets==5.14.1
# via
# comm
# ipython
Expand All @@ -149,7 +127,7 @@ traitlets==5.14.0
# traittypes
traittypes==0.2.1
# via ipydatawidgets
typing-extensions==4.8.0
typing-extensions==4.9.0
# via ipython
urllib3==2.1.0
# via requests
Expand Down
Loading